Hi All,
> Let's try something a lot less complex than mounting. Try running: > dd if=/dev/mmcblk0 of=/dev/null count=100
Here goes the output(error).
/ # dd if=/dev/mmcblk0 of=/dev/null count=100 dd: can't open '/dev/mmcblk0': No such device or address
The /dev is has the following:
/ # ls -l /dev | grep mmc brwxrwxrwx 1 0 0 254, 0 Jun 26 2007 mmcblk0 brwxrwxrwx 1 0 0 254, 1 Jun 26 2007 mmcblk0p0 brwxrwxrwx 1 0 0 254, 2 Jun 26 2007 mmcblk0p1 brwxrwxrwx 1 0 0 254, 3 Jun 26 2007 mmcblk0p2 brwxrwxrwx 1 0 0 254, 4 Jun 26 2007 mmcblk0p3
So are the device nodes wrong? When i say `cat /proc/devices` it says :
/ # cat /proc/devices Character devices: 1 mem 2 pty 3 ttyp 4 /dev/vc/0 4 tty 4 ttyS 5 /dev/tty 5 /dev/console 5 /dev/ptmx 7 vcs 10 misc 13 input 29 fb 90 mtd 128 ptm 136 pts
Block devices: 1 ramdisk 1 ramdisk 31 mtdblock 254 mmc
So is the major number 254 is correct for MMC ??
